释义 | bandage [`ban·dij] BUILDING CONSTRUCTION A strap, band, ring, or chain placed around a structure to secure and hold its parts together, as around the springing of a dome. ELECTRICITY Rubber ribbon about 4 inches (10 centimeters) wide for temporarily protecting a telephone or coaxial splice from moisture. MEDICINE A strip of gauze, muslin, flannel, or other material, usually in the form of a roll, but sometimes triangular or tailed, used to hold dressing in place, to apply pressure, to immobilize a part, to support a dependent or injured part, to obliterate tissue cavities, or to check hemorrhage. |
